Transaction d324aa29b76b93c9a764a9dd3997e359d55c146cfd83279b6ba837f9acd6febb
1 Input
1 Output
-
d324aa29b76b93c9a764a9dd3997e359d55c146cfd83279b6ba837f9acd6febb:0
- value
- 36385277
- script pubkey
- OP_0 OP_PUSHBYTES_20 52dd8509dc7d9c0b6bfc36612483adb8ff72debd
- address
- bc1q2twc2zwu0kwqk6luxesjfqadhrlh9h4am634fn